def test_parser(path: str) -> None: path = 'Takeout/' + path tpath = get_last_takeout(path=path) assert tpath is not None results = list(read_html(tpath, path)) # TODO assert len > 100 or something? print(len(results))
def test_myactivity_search(): path = 'Takeout/My Activity/Search/MyActivity.html' tpath = get_last_takeout(path=path) results = list(read_html(tpath, path)) res = ( datetime(year=2018, month=12, day=17, hour=8, minute=16, second=18, tzinfo=pytz.utc), 'https://en.wikipedia.org/wiki/Emmy_Noether&usg=AFQjCNGrSW-iDnVA2OTcLsG3I80H_a6y_Q', 'Emmy Noether - Wikipedia', ) assert res in results